Abstract
We study the rigidity results for self-shrinkers in Euclidean space by restriction of the image under the Gauss map. The geometric properties of the target manifolds carry into effect. In the self-shrinking hypersurface situation Theorem 3.1 and Theorem 3.2 not only improve the previous results, but also are optimal. In higher codimensional case, using geometric properties of the Grassmannian manifolds (the target manifolds of the Gauss map) we give a rigidity theorem for self-shrinking graphs.
